livewiremax Member 12 Member For: 16y 3m 5d Gender: Female Location: Melbourne Posted 05/07/09 11:04 PM Share Posted 05/07/09 11:04 PM (edited) I purchased a livewire about 12 months ago but ended up returning it to CAPA. As a storage device for 3 tunes they work fine as like any other box, tunes are loaded up using the Advantage III software like any other box and transfered to the vehicle. When it comes to data logging forget it! They are not compatible with the BA\BF models. They are unable to the read the vehicle PIDS. I tried everything to get it to work even contacting SCT in the US as CAPA had no idea LOL, which comfirmed they are incompatible for data loggin on AU model cars. Both the on screen dispaly and using the laptop datalogger did not work. If its data logging you are after buy the FlashII download LiveLink to your notebook and off you go.Dave.
